Question
In $\triangle\text{ABC, }\angle\text {A}=90^{\circ}.$ Which is its longest side?
✓
Answer
Given: In $\triangle\text{ABC, }\angle\text{A}=90^{\circ}$
So, sum of the other two angles in triangle $\angle\text{B}+\angle\text{C}=90^{\circ}$
i.e. $\angle\text{B, }\angle\text{C}<90^{\circ}$
Since, $\angle\text{A}$ is the greatest angle.
So, the longest side is BC.
